Marc Savard had a goal and two assists Saturday to lead the Boston Bruins to a 7-2 victory over the Carolina Hurricanes. Michael Ryder, Blake Wheeler, Marco Sturm, Dennis Wideman, Matt Hunwick and Shawn Thornton also scored for the Bruins.
The first of Marc Savard's two goals Friday gave Boston the lead and the Bruins opened their second-round playoff series by downing Carolina 4-1. Savard broke a 1-1 tie with 7:21 gone in the second period and then scored at 7:21 of the third period as well for the game's final goal. The initial game of the second-round series was the first action for the Bruins in eight days.
Michael Ryder scored twice Wednesday and Boston advanced to the second round of the playoffs by downing Montreal 4-1. The Bruins, seeded No. 1 in the East, became the NHL's second team to make it past the opening round of the two-month playoff grind.
Marc Savard had two goals and two assists Saturday to help the Boston Bruins beat Montreal 5-1 in Game 2 of their Eastern Conference playoff series. The victory gave Boston a 2-0 lead heading to Montreal for Game 3 Monday. Savard started the scoring with a power-play goal at 9:59 of the first period.
Phil Kessel notched a hat trick Sunday for the Boston Bruins, who ended the regular season schedule with a 6-2 win over the New York Islanders. The Bruins now go to the playoffs where they tangle with the Montreal Canadiens in the first round.
